Reclaim the initiative with the 2025 Peoples’ Platform
Europe!
The Peoples’ Platform – Europe (PPE) will gather delegates of grassroots democratic movements and
organizations across Europe on the 14-16th February 2025 in Vienna, Austria for three days of discussion
to develop a common ground of understanding for collective political action. The PPE is co-organized by
the Academy of Democratic Modernity and more than 20 organizations from across Europe that
participated in the preparatory process.
Around 700 delegates of more than 160 organizations, political groups, campaigns and networks from
more than 40 different regions of Europe will participate in the PPE.
In a time of deepening social, ecological, and political crises, where dominant systems of power and
governance are unable to provide viable solutions to societal issues, the PPE’s proposal “Reclaim the
Initiative” stands as a call to grassroots democratic movements and organizations to strengthen
connections and develop their own political agenda in order to develop alternatives and lasting solutions.
Participants will divide into nine workshops, to discuss key themes relevant to the European political and
social context: (1) War and Peace: Understanding and Resisting European Militarism and Imperialism (2)
Antifascism: The Rise of Fascism & the Condition of Democratic Forces in Europe, (3) Ecological
Resistance: Defending Life, (4) Women’s Democratic Confederalism: Women Weaving the Future, (5)
Youth identity and Resistance: Deepening on the Need of Autonomous Youth Organisation, (6) Building
Autonomy: Self-governance, Self-sufficiency and Self-defense, (7) Activism and Organization: For a
Long-term Struggle Rooted in Society, (8) Against Genocidal Politics: Opposing the Genocidal Politics of
Capitalist Modernity, (9) Democratic media: The battle for hearts and minds.
Noteworthy speakers participating in the PPE include:
Silvia Federici: Italian-American feminist scholar and activist known for her work on labour, gender and
capitalism, author of !Caliban and the Witch: Women, the Body and Primitive Accumulation. Her
presentation is titled: !for an International Feminist Movement Against Capitalist Patriarchy and its
Ongoing War on Social Reproduction”
Mirielle Fanon Mendes-France: French psychiatrist, psychoanalyst, political activist, daughter of
renowned philosopher and psychiatrist Franz Fanon, and professor at the University of Paris Descartes.
She’s known for her work on the psychological effects of colonialism and racism. Her presentation is
titled: !The 100th Anniversary of Franz Fanon: Between Race and Class”.
William I. Robinson: Professor of Sociology at the University of California, Santa Barbara. His research
interests include: macro and comparative sociology, globalization and transnationalism, political
economy, political sociology, development and social change, immigration, Latin America and the Third
World, and Latina/o studies. His speech will be on: !the Epochal Crisis of Global Capitalism – Challenges
for Popular Resistance from Below”.
John Holloway: Irish sociologist and political activist known for his critical work on capitalism and
social movements. Holloway’s research focuses on the nature of power, resistance, and the potential for
social change within the context of global capitalism. His speech is titled !Perspective in the Storm”.
Mahmut Şakar: The lawyer of Kurdish people’s leader Abdullah Öcalan and co-chair of the association
MAF-DAD. Şakar’s speech will commemorate and analyze the 26. Anniversary of International
Conspiracy against Öcalan that led to his capture on the 15th of February, 1999. This presentation will be
particularly timely, as it is expected that Ocalan will release a statement on the 15th of February outlining
a proposal to a political solution to the Kurdish question.
In addition to the 160 participating organizations, renown activists including Juan Pablo Gutierrez (Yukpa
Indigenous People!s Organization – Colombia), Greta Thunberg (representing the European „Fridays for
Future“ ecological movement), members of the ILPS, members of Progressive International and an
invited delegation from Latin America will participate in the PPE.
The Academy of Democratic Modernity, the main organizer, with the perspective of developing World
Democratic Confederalism, understands its strategic task as to connect existing struggles and create
networks of exchange and solidarity. Through this dialogue the Academy aims to overcome ideological
divisions, to bring the shared values and interest into the forefront and to create mutual understanding in
order to help struggles worldwide gain new strength.
The process of the Peoples!“ Platform Europe is a step forward for developing a collective discussion on
the broadest possible basis of democratic and revolutionary organizations, movements and collectives to
find the answers to the questions of our time.
